Tinyproxy · JSON-LD Context

Tinyproxy Context

JSON-LD context defining the semantic vocabulary for Tinyproxy from Tinyproxy.

23 Classes 2 Properties 3 Namespaces
View Context View on GitHub

Namespaces

schema: https://schema.org/
tinyproxy: https://tinyproxy.github.io/vocab/
xsd: http://www.w3.org/2001/XMLSchema#

Classes

ProxyConfiguration AccessControlRule UpstreamProxy FilterRule SoftwareApplication user group logFile logLevel pidFile maxClients allow deny upstream noUpstream filter filterURLs connectPort statHost reverseOnly reverseBaseURL disableViaHeader xTinyproxyHeader

Properties

Property Type Container
port integer
timeout integer

JSON-LD Document

tinyproxy-context.jsonld Raw ↑
{
  "@context": {
    "@version": 1.1,
    "schema": "https://schema.org/",
    "tinyproxy": "https://tinyproxy.github.io/vocab/",
    "xsd": "http://www.w3.org/2001/XMLSchema#",

    "ProxyConfiguration": "tinyproxy:ProxyConfiguration",
    "AccessControlRule": "tinyproxy:AccessControlRule",
    "UpstreamProxy": "tinyproxy:UpstreamProxy",
    "FilterRule": "tinyproxy:FilterRule",
    "SoftwareApplication": "schema:SoftwareApplication",

    "port": {
      "@id": "schema:serverPort",
      "@type": "xsd:integer"
    },
    "user": "schema:accountId",
    "group": "tinyproxy:processGroup",
    "logFile": "tinyproxy:logFilePath",
    "logLevel": "tinyproxy:logLevel",
    "pidFile": "tinyproxy:pidFilePath",
    "maxClients": "tinyproxy:maxConnections",
    "timeout": {
      "@id": "tinyproxy:connectionTimeout",
      "@type": "xsd:integer"
    },

    "allow": "tinyproxy:allowRule",
    "deny": "tinyproxy:denyRule",
    "upstream": "tinyproxy:upstreamProxy",
    "noUpstream": "tinyproxy:bypassUpstream",
    "filter": "tinyproxy:filterFile",
    "filterURLs": "tinyproxy:filterByUrl",
    "connectPort": "tinyproxy:allowedConnectPort",
    "statHost": "tinyproxy:statisticsHost",

    "reverseOnly": "tinyproxy:reverseProxyMode",
    "reverseBaseURL": "tinyproxy:reverseBaseUrl",

    "disableViaHeader": "tinyproxy:disableVia",
    "xTinyproxyHeader": "tinyproxy:addClientIpHeader"
  }
}